RK04 GVD is a 2004 Mitsubishi Canter in White with a 2,977c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 52.4%.
Across all 2004 Mitsubishi Canter models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.9% with a typical mileage of 94,490 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mitsubishi Canter fails its MOT is position lamp(s) not working, accounting for 2,761 recorded failures. If you're considering buying RK04 GVD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mitsubishi Canter typically stays on UK roads for around 28 years. At 22 years old, this Mitsubishi Canter is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
